The Semtech SC4524DSETRT is a versatile adjustable buck switching regulator, categorized under DC-DC switching regulators. This component is designed for efficient step-down voltage conversion, capable of delivering an output current of 2A. It operates with an input voltage of 3V and features an adjustable output voltage.
The device is housed in an 8-SOIC package with an exposed pad, suitable for surface mounting. Its operating temperature range spans from -40°C to 105°C (TA), making it suitable for various environmental conditions. The switching frequency can be adjusted between 200kHz and 2MHz, providing flexibility in design. This regulator is not a synchronous rectifier and is configured for positive output voltage.
Key electrical characteristics include its step-down function and buck topology. The SC4524DSETRT is designed for applications requiring reliable and adjustable voltage regulation. Its surface mount capability simplifies integration into printed circuit boards.
